Can loose skin be tightened without surgery?

Yes, you can significantly improve loose skin without surgery using professional treatments like Laser, Ultrasound (HIFU), and Radiofrequency (RF) therapies to boost collagen, plus lifestyle changes such as a nutrient-rich diet (Vitamin C, protein, omega-3s), hydration, sun protection, and targeted muscle-building exercises to firm up skin and underlying muscle. While small amounts of loose skin might retract naturally, professional options offer more dramatic results for larger areas.

Is there a cream that actually tightens loose skin?

A good moisturizer can plump up your skin, making fine lines and wrinkles less noticeable. This result is temporary. To continue seeing any benefit, you need to apply the product every day. As for the claim that a cream or lotion can lift sagging skin, dermatologists say that's not possible.

Will losing 20kg cause loose skin?

Losing 20kg (about 44 lbs) can cause loose skin, but it's not guaranteed and depends heavily on factors like weight loss speed, age, genetics, skin elasticity, sun exposure, and building muscle. Slow, steady weight loss with strength training and good skin care minimizes risk, but very rapid loss (especially from crash diets) gives skin less time to adapt, increasing sagging.

Is a turkey neck reversible?

Bottom line. While neck creams can help to temporarily smooth and hydrate sagging skin, topical products are not able to completely reverse a “turkey neck” or other loose skin. There are, however, several nonsurgical skin-tightening devices that can help to improve the appearance of sagging skin.

Will loose skin from pregnancy go away?

For some, lax skin on the abdomen left after childbirth may dissipate over time, whereas other women may find that their sagging skin remains in place. The recovery of loose skin depends on the skin's elasticity – women with less elasticity may find the laxity is permanent, and a cosmetic treatment will be needed.

What causes 90% of the skins wrinkles?

Sun exposure

Researchers estimate that exposure to sunlight's UVA and UVB rays counts for 90% of the symptoms of skin aging. Over time, this damage adds up, resulting in wrinkles, age spots, and visible redness.
